Add GE-Enforce P2 admin CRUD API: scopes, entries, reorder, simulate, publish
Full HTTP admin surface behind the manifest editor (geenforce.manage for edits, geenforce.publish for shipping): - Scopes: POST/GET/PUT/DELETE /scopes[/<id>] (create imaging PC types, edit the ComputerType/MeasuringToolType mapping + metadata, delete). - Entries: POST /scopes/<id>/entries, PUT/DELETE /entries/<id>. Payloads use the manifest Applications[] shape; populate_entry (refactored out of build_entry) updates an entry in place, resetting omitted fields and replacing children. - Reorder: PUT /scopes/<id>/entries/reorder enforces the ordering contract (body must list exactly the scope's entry ids). - Simulate: GET /scopes/<id>/simulate?pctype&subtype&hostname&machinenumber& cmmversion returns which entries apply and which filter excluded the rest, reusing the engine-mirror filters. The "what would this PC get" tool. - Publish lifecycle: POST /scopes/<id>/publish (records publishedby from JWT), GET /scopes/<id>/versions, GET .../versions/<n> (frozen manifest), POST /scopes/<id>/rollback. Entry type validated against ENTRY_TYPES; 8 CRUD tests. JWT+permission gated so the authz sweep covers them. Co-Authored-By: Claude Opus 4.8 <noreply@anthropic.com>
